RESIDENTS living on one of the UK's cheapest streets say they love it there and everyone is friendly.

Homes down a small road in Yorkshire are selling for less than £50,000.

Despite changing over the decades and the area getting busier, the house prices have seemingly always been cheap.

Ted Firth, 92, moved onto Crescent Road 62 years ago.

The now-retired builder and his wife June bought their home for just £1,000 - which is equivalent to about £17,000 today.

The couple live in a converted three-bed farmhouse and said it's been a "very happy house for us".

Ted told YorkshireLive: "We have lived here for 62 years and bought the three-bedroom property for £1,000 freehold.

"When we arrived there was only my van on the road and children played football on the street."

Ted and June, 85, had four kids together who now live nearby.

Another resident, Alan Bassinder, 70, bought his home on the street in 1977 for £4,000.

He said there are a lot of amenities close by and it's a great area.
